What Are B Cubed Cool Math Games?
B cubed refers to the mathematical expression b³, meaning b multiplied by itself three times (b × b × b). But in the context of cool math games, "b cubed" often symbolizes puzzles or games that incorporate cubic thinking—thinking in three dimensions, strategic planning, or problems involving cubes and volume. Many online platforms, especially Cool Math Games, feature titles that revolve around these concepts, blending fun with educational value.
These games typically challenge your spatial reasoning, arithmetic skills, and logical thinking. The term "cool math games" broadly refers to a range of online games designed to make learning math concepts entertaining and accessible. When combined with the idea of "b cubed," these games often emphasize 3D puzzles, volume calculations, or multiplication challenges that go beyond simple equations.

Understanding B Cubed: Gameplay and Core Mechanics
B Cubed is a puzzle game where players manipulate colored cubes on a grid to meet specific objectives, often involving matching colors or arranging cubes in certain spatial configurations. The mechanics rely heavily on pattern recognition and strategic planning, which are fundamental skills in mathematical problem-solving. Unlike traditional arithmetic drills, B Cubed presents math as a dynamic and visually stimulating challenge, encouraging players to think critically and adapt their strategies.
The gameplay typically involves sliding or rotating cubes within a confined space, with the goal of aligning them according to the puzzle’s requirements. This spatial manipulation taps into geometric reasoning, an essential component of mathematics education often underrepresented in standard curricula. By engaging players in these visual-spatial tasks, B Cubed helps develop cognitive abilities that support mathematical understanding beyond mere computation.

Comparison with Other Cool Math Games
Cool Math Games hosts a variety of titles aimed at making mathematics engaging and accessible. When compared with classics like “Run” or “Papa’s Pizzeria,” which focus more on reflexes or management skills, B Cubed stands out for its emphasis on pure cognitive challenge. This positions it closer to puzzle games such as “Sudoku” or “Logic Grid Puzzles,” which similarly prioritize reasoning over speed.
However, B Cubed’s unique visual and interactive design differentiates it further. The colorful cubes and intuitive controls make the game approachable to younger audiences while still offering complexity that challenges older players. This balance is crucial in educational games, where overly simplistic mechanics can lead to boredom, and excessive difficulty may cause frustration.
